Really good show tonight. Opened with Tarpit, No Bones was the third or fourth song, Crumble got an airing. The band was focused, tight, and energetic, though Lou remarked a couple of times how long they’d been on the road. I thought it was only half as loud as it should have been (The Wiltern is a pretty muddy room), yet my ears are a bit muffled and ringing even though I had earplugs in, so I guess it was loud enough. For Mountain Man (the last song) J played a reverse Flying V, the likes of which I’ve never seen before. It sounded ferocious. And Pick Me Up sounded much much better than it did at the Irving Plaza shows at the start of the tour. A nice note to wrap things up on, I’d say. And some kind people in my vicinity smoked me up without my prompting, which was a very fine intro to show-going in the L.A. area.
Bonus: no Almost Ready. I LOVE the song on the album, but live it’s just pants. Maybe they’ve reached the same conclusion.
